Raising chickens here in the U.P. Michigan has been both a challenge and an adventure. We really need them to be of hardy stock with the ability to overwinter the laying hens.. Orpingtons are a heritage breed that we have selected to do the job! There is a good variety, and we have ordered Buff, Blue and Lavender. The baby chicks arrived on May 22nd 2014. Our specialty breeds are good brooders. Some of them will be raised for meat while others will be kept for eggs and chicks for the next season.
We took special care in our selection of stock and they are a great dual purpose bird about 8 lbs in size but very cold hardy. They lay eggs well and will hatch their own eggs, so no incubators are needed.
On April 12, 2014 we had the opportunity to pick up 22 chicks and 2 ducks (see the varieties and pictures at the bottom). Join us as we learn how best to care for them and we watch them grow. With no snow on the ground and warmer temps they are outside eating bugs. Raising specialty chickens will be a joy as they take their rightful place on our farm!

SILVER FOX rabbits are a specialty breed.
This boy and 3 girls arrived on April 29th, 2014. It will be a pleasure raising these rabbits that are on the threatened list and are quite unique. They are a very large breed and have their own pedigree papers.
"Blue Boy, Curiosity, Nudgie and Acrobat" as they are nicknamed, are lots of fun and are very docile. The 3 girls were born about March 4th 2014 and the boy was born about March 25th 2014.

Can you say 'Feta'? Welcome to the farm, our 4 goats ... Yum FRESH MILK!
This girl is now a year old and is providing us with fresh goats milk daily. Having arrived in June 2014,
"Mocha" as she is called, has been a pleasure and it has been an experience learning to "milk a goat". There are two female goats "Latte" and "Cookie", about her age, but they have not been bred yet and are not providing milk yet ... we hope to have them milking by next summer. We also have a castrated miniature boy goat, "Macho" that was given to our younger child for a pet. All these goats arrived here in June 2014 and we welcome them to the farm.

ROUEN, PEKIN, INDIAN RUNNER and SWEDISH BLUE ducks are a fun part of the farm life! Soon we hope to add in BLUE MAGPIE ducks!
COCO and EDWARD are an elegant part of the duck flock we currently own. They came to us as adults and their son LITTLE BLUE came with them. It is enjoyable for the children to spend time out doors with these wonderful critters. They have a very special place in the younger ones hearts who enjoy watching them swim in a small tub.
"Kate, Peeps, Puddles, Cuddles, Willow, Blacky, Scoodles and Bentley" are getting too big to carry around but follow us around the farm. On July 7th, 2014 we picked up 3 Indian Runner ducks and later acquired 6 more to join the flock. They will grow to be upright walkers that will eat loads of bugs ... keep watching for their pictures. Due to the weather 7 of our ducks (1 Rouen and 6 Indian Runners) didn't make it! ... We will miss them.

Nothing is buzzing now in the
dead of winter … December 28th, 2014!
Three pounds of bees with queen "Carniolans" arrived on May 4th, 2014. Somewhere during the Fall of 2014, the bees swarmed and never returned. Now under severe weather conditions ... The bee hive is empty ... No more honey! Just before the cold weather, I gathered the frames and what little honey could be found. On December 24th, 2014 I made our first beeswax candle with a honey ring. Are you thinking of Spring 2015 … It looks as if we need a new batch of bees. |
